Job Description - Payroll Analyst Intern (Summer 2026)

 


THE WORK


As a Ripple intern, you will work on challenges that impact our mission and shape our company. With support from your team, access to learning and development resources, and opportunities for fun along the way, our program will give you the foundation to start your career journey.


The Payroll Analyst Intern will support key operational, analytical, and project-based work across Ripple’s global payroll function. This role will assist with data reconciliation, compliance reviews, process documentation, payroll funding and reporting support, and various components of our year-end and implementation work. The intern will also gain exposure to cross-functional collaboration with Finance, Tax, HR, Total Rewards, and our external payroll vendors.


Payroll is a highly specialized field within the broader finance ecosystem, yet it plays a critical role in the operational health and financial integrity of the company. Payroll sits at the intersection of Finance, Accounting, Tax, HR, Legal, and employee experience — and the decisions we make directly impact our people, our compliance posture, and Ripple’s financial controls.


Bringing in a colleague candidate who is studying finance provides an opportunity for them to see firsthand how payroll data connects to the company’s P&L, balance sheet, cash flows, equity programs, tax compliance, and global reporting requirements. It also allows them to develop skills in analysis, problem-solving, and controlled financial operations — all of which are core competencies in any finance career path.


This role not only supports Ripple’s immediate operational needs but also helps build a stronger future pipeline of payroll and finance professionals by exposing interns to a function that is foundational to the company’s stability, accuracy, and long-term growth.


WHAT YOU'LL DO



  • Payroll Data Reconciliation and Audit Support: Validate earnings, taxes, deductions, and funding files across U.S. and international payrolls.

  • Equity and RSU Event Reporting Support: Help prepare, review, and track data tied to RSU vests, cashless exercises, and global mobility reporting.

  • Process Documentation and SOP Updates: Maintain and improve payroll process docs, workflows, and audit controls for global payroll procedures.

  • Analytics Reporting Projects: Partner with Payroll Managers to update dashboards, funding trackers, KPIs, and month-end reporting tools.

  • Year-End and Implementation Project Support: Assist with W-2/Year-End reconciliations, global tax packages, and vendor implementation activities (ADP Celergo, Workday, etc.).

  • Cross-Functional Collaboration: Collaborate with HR, Finance, Tax, Total Rewards, and external payroll vendors on ad-hoc requests and compliance tasks.


WHAT YOU'LL BRING



  • Currently enrolled in an Undergraduate, or Graduate degree preferably in a Finance, Accounting, Economics, Data Analytics, Business Administration, or a related field.

  • Available to work for 12 weeks during Summer 2026, beginning in May or June.

  • Intent to return to degree-program after the completion of the internship

  • High proficiency in Excel and Google Sheets, including pivot tables, lookups, and comfort working with structured datasets.

  • Interest in payroll, equity, tax, or financial operations, with a desire to understand how payroll intersects with compliance, forecasting, HR operations, and global finance.

  • Strong analytical and problem-solving skills, with the ability to interpret data, spot anomalies, and think critically about process gaps.

  • Exceptional attention to detail, accuracy, and a commitment to maintaining data integrity in a high-stakes financial environment.

  • Ability to work with confidential information and demonstrate sound judgment, professionalism, and discretion.

  • Strong communication skills, including the ability to articulate questions, explain findings, and collaborate across teams (HR, Finance, Tax, Total Rewards).

  • Proactive and curious mindset, willing to ask questions, explore new tools, and propose improvements.

  • Comfort working in fast-paced, dynamic environments, managing competing priorities, and adapting to new processes or systems quickly.
